The last trial for witchcraft was in England in 1734.

A trial that is considered the last took place in 1878 in Essex County, Massachusetts, like the Salem Trials. A Christian Scientist claimed someone had hurt him using "mesmeric" power. It was not really a witch trial, but some consider it to be.
